Problem
Existing sheet post-processing apparatuses face difficulties in treating sheet jamming issues, particularly when the finisher unit is pulled out, leading to instability and a risk of overturning, which necessitates a larger and more robust mounting frame than necessary.
Innovation Solution
A sheet post-processing apparatus with a first and second conveying path, where the second path is swingable about an axis intersecting the sheet conveyance direction, allowing for easy access and removal of jammed sheets from the first path by opening the second path, thereby facilitating jamming treatment without requiring a large and sturdy mounting frame.

The purpose of the present invention is to provide a sheet post-processing apparatus which facilitates eliminating of a jammed sheet occurring in the path when sheets discharged from an image forming apparatus are stored as being sorted into two directions. The present invention comprises a sheet post-processing apparatus including a first conveying path through which a sheet introduced from a first introducing port is conveyed, a second conveying path through which a sheet introduced from a second introducing port is conveyed, and a stack portion which stacks sheets conveyed through the second conveying path and which is configured to have at least a part of the stack portion be swingable about an axis intersecting with a sheet conveyance direction of a sheet conveyed to the second conveying path between a stack position where sheets are stacked and an open position where the first introducing port of the first conveying path is opened.
